Key Buying Factors for Professional Handheld Light Meters
Measurement Range and Resolution
Make sure the meter covers the lighting levels you actually measure. Photography and interior lighting often need moderate ranges, while bright outdoor spaces, grow lights, and industrial environments may require higher maximum readings. Higher resolution is helpful when you need small changes to show up clearly.
Sensor Design and Positioning
A rotating or detachable sensor can improve accuracy when measuring from tricky angles or tight spaces. Fixed sensors are simpler, but they can be harder to position precisely under fixtures, near work surfaces, or in reflective rooms.
Readability and Workflow
Backlit displays, large digits, and clearly labeled units reduce mistakes. If you work in the field, choose a meter that is easy to read in low light and quick to operate with one hand.
Units and Application Fit
Lux is common for lighting design, architecture, and plant growth, while foot-candles are still widely used in photography and some facility standards. The best Professional Handheld Light Meters let you switch units without slowing down your workflow.
Who Should Buy Which Professional Handheld Light Meters?
If you need a simple, affordable option for general indoor checks, a compact meter is usually enough. Photographers and videographers should prioritize stable readings, quick response, and easy unit switching. Interior designers, facilities teams, and lighting inspectors may benefit more from a higher-range model with a rotating sensor and a larger display. For growers and anyone measuring both bright and dim environments, choose one of the higher-range meters that can handle a wide span without sacrificing usability.
In the end, the best choice depends on how often you measure, how precise your readings need to be, and whether you care more about convenience or feature depth. Pick the meter that matches your workflow, not just the highest number on the spec sheet.
